Aerating is a vital lawn care practice that involves boring the soil to improve air, water, and nutrient penetration. This process minimizes soil compaction, motivates root development, and improves general turf health. Aeration is especially advantageous for high-traffic areas and heavy clay soils that restrict water movement and root development. Approaches include utilizing plug or spike aerators, which produce holes in the lawn for better flow. Aeration is frequently followed by fertilization, overseeding, or topdressing to make the most of outcomes. Timing is important, with spring and fall being ideal for many turf types. Routine aeration promotes resistant, thick, and green yards, reduces water runoff, and enhances nutrient uptake. Incorporating aeration into seasonal lawn care routines ensures optimal long-term health and visual appeals
